"Joshua Nelson" <spam_box@ev1.net> wrote in message
news:b102b6e4.0309241059.8b1f77c@posting.google.co m...
> > > A short wheel base vehicle like a Jeep can only tow 2000 lb legally

and
> > > safely.

>
> If wheelbase length is the controlling factor, it seems like there
> would be a wide range of weights for different jeep wrangler-type
> models. There's a pretty significant range of different lengths,
> from the CJ5 on the short end to the CJ8 on the high end.



While zero to 60 creates a set of problems and limitations, the 60 to zero
time is pretty important too. I'll have to look, but I think my CJ5 ought
not even be towing stuff. I think the max weight for towing is so low that
hardly anything can be towed. I do tow an Army trailer with my camping gear,
but the weight of the fully loaded trailer has got to be under 1000 pounds.
